Your message dated Sun, 19 Apr 2009 19:00:08 +0000
with message-id <[email protected]>
and subject line Bug#523606: fixed in enca 1.9-7
has caused the Debian Bug report #523606,
regarding enca_language_hook_ncs: Assertion `k < ncharsets' failed
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act [email protected]
immediately.)


-- 
523606: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=523606
Debian Bug Tracking System
Contact [email protected] with problems
--- Begin Message ---
Package: libenca0
Version: 1.9-6
Severity: normal

When I'm trying to detect character set of buffer, which has KOI8-R charset, with ENCA analyser for Belarussion language, I've got this error:
filters.c:373: enca_language_hook_ncs: Assertion `k < ncharsets' failed.
Aborted

I think this is not normal. I suggest ENCA should return ENCA_CS_UNKNOWN instead of terminating executing of my program.

This bug can be reproduced by enca binary package by typing `enca -L be file.txt` where file.txt contents english and russian characters in KOI8-R character set. File I've used to reproduce this bug can be found in attachment.

-- System Information:
Debian Release: 5.0
 APT prefers stable
 APT policy: (500, 'stable')
Architecture: i386 (i686)

Kernel: Linux 2.6.28.5-vanilla (SMP w/2 CPU cores)
Locale: LANG=en_US.UTF-8, LC_CTYPE=en_US.UTF-8 (charmap=UTF-8)
Shell: /bin/sh linked to /bin/bash

Versions of packages libenca0 depends on:
ii  libc6                         2.7-18     GNU C Library: Shared libraries

libenca0 recommends no packages.

libenca0 suggests no packages.

--
With best regards, Sergey I. Sharybin

Hello, World!
ðÒÉ×ÅÔ, íÉÒ!

--- End Message ---
--- Begin Message ---
Source: enca
Source-Version: 1.9-7

We believe that the bug you reported is fixed in the latest version of
enca, which is due to be installed in the Debian FTP archive:

enca_1.9-7.diff.gz
  to pool/main/e/enca/enca_1.9-7.diff.gz
enca_1.9-7.dsc
  to pool/main/e/enca/enca_1.9-7.dsc
enca_1.9-7_amd64.deb
  to pool/main/e/enca/enca_1.9-7_amd64.deb
libenca-dbg_1.9-7_amd64.deb
  to pool/main/e/enca/libenca-dbg_1.9-7_amd64.deb
libenca-dev_1.9-7_amd64.deb
  to pool/main/e/enca/libenca-dev_1.9-7_amd64.deb
libenca0_1.9-7_amd64.deb
  to pool/main/e/enca/libenca0_1.9-7_amd64.deb



A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to [email protected],
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Michal Čihař <[email protected]> (supplier of updated enca package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ing [email protected])


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

Format: 1.8
Date: Tue, 14 Apr 2009 15:59:42 +0200
Source: enca
Binary: enca libenca0 libenca-dev libenca-dbg
Architecture: source amd64
Version: 1.9-7
Distribution: unstable
Urgency: low
Maintainer: Michal Čihař <[email protected]>
Changed-By: Michal Čihař <[email protected]>
Description: 
 enca       - Extremely Naive Charset Analyser - binaries
 libenca-dbg - Extremely Naive Charset Analyser - debug files
 libenca-dev - Extremely Naive Charset Analyser - development files
 libenca0   - Extremely Naive Charset Analyser - shared library files
Closes: 523606
Changes: 
 enca (1.9-7) unstable; urgency=low
 .
   * Added patch to fix detection of charset in Belarussian (Closes: #523606).
   * Use quilt to apply above patch.
   * Convert to debhelper 7.
   * Update to standards 3.8.1 (no changes needed).
   * Add ${misc:Depends} to all packages.
   * Fix duplicate Section statements in debian/control.
   * Update debian/copyright.
   * Add symbols file for libenca0.
   * Add libenca-dbg package with debugger symbols.
Checksums-Sha1: 
 8b8da6964970e87888b837f7f3bf7ce1f0881f0a 1136 enca_1.9-7.dsc
 7b703e68d0723c444da00941d1a1a67e20f9b3ad 6293 enca_1.9-7.diff.gz
 54c28ccdda4443091e7b898e3363a05a5332017d 88662 enca_1.9-7_amd64.deb
 9a0f79e81fdd3bf20182b5fc26ccefb9da673894 81776 libenca0_1.9-7_amd64.deb
 28f032a167fa9a000bd3007c1b8640830347c0f4 106532 libenca-dev_1.9-7_amd64.deb
 32d50f6250658e0a6bd546eaa4c04b31a5bafaf2 99260 libenca-dbg_1.9-7_amd64.deb
Checksums-Sha256: 
 6b218fdda8ca798ea48104d489e664e14a7a5874fd115d5f511257b91219435c 1136 
enca_1.9-7.dsc
 77177739ce37a760908f50952337b656ae5452c1a2e7c0be0cf2689dc5c0a8b7 6293 
enca_1.9-7.diff.gz
 7a61a5cfae8bbfcc7dff7dd02941dfb237246bfa58597b1af34f8e082cee1069 88662 
enca_1.9-7_amd64.deb
 4bf10b72de7d065329c5da2caa750f8366f4f9618bea86c17a9823064e54fa86 81776 
libenca0_1.9-7_amd64.deb
 a577d8a9be1ca617f2976421069634c9ebc0886afe2fd3b1d2a273eab78bbd4f 106532 
libenca-dev_1.9-7_amd64.deb
 da07decb672ce70d62bf04cc4a452fd792ac38e0c205cc1853a836b8c09c5151 99260 
libenca-dbg_1.9-7_amd64.deb
Files: 
 3c6f8c1cae6b3b743a12c9a9b9dc34ab 1136 text optional enca_1.9-7.dsc
 af7a9b2f894e69bbb84f38c38c33dde1 6293 text optional enca_1.9-7.diff.gz
 6bbac4b3926ab1a54d8fdaeeb50d52c1 88662 text optional enca_1.9-7_amd64.deb
 12b3a8aecfae232a1784d125c36f1480 81776 libs optional libenca0_1.9-7_amd64.deb
 7a7e7298f689c6b0db0e3ba8c3da5c93 106532 libdevel optional 
libenca-dev_1.9-7_amd64.deb
 ff141ef1f3c05d1cd207e75abbf31134 99260 debug extra libenca-dbg_1.9-7_amd64.deb

-----BEGIN PGP SIGNATURE-----
Version: GnuPG v1.4.9 (GNU/Linux)

iEYEARECAAYFAknkl2QACgkQ3DVS6DbnVgQ42gCeIZ1lLSUyb1wwMdaAEWzJHe3q
D8EAoPb28MN2AVKGF93sCZEwZ0+XWgpm
=u/70
-----END PGP SIGNATURE-----



--- End Message ---

Reply via email to